Meaning & Definition of Tempt in English

English

Tempt

/tɛmpt/

verb

1. Dispose or incline or entice to

  • "We were tempted by the delicious-looking food"
synonym:
  • tempt,
  • allure

2. Provoke someone to do something through (often false or exaggerated) promises or persuasion

  • "He lured me into temptation"
synonym:
  • entice,
  • lure,
  • tempt

3. Give rise to a desire by being attractive or inviting

  • "The window displays tempted the shoppers"
synonym:
  • tempt,
  • invite

4. Induce into action by using one's charm

  • "She charmed him into giving her all his money"
synonym:
  • charm,
  • influence,
  • tempt

5. Try to seduce

synonym:
  • tempt

6. Try presumptuously

  • "St. anthony was tempted in the desert"
synonym:
  • tempt
